Camera angles are coming, in the fashion of birdseye view (starcraft style ;p), freefly, drivers perspective, from each of their respective locations, audience view, and robo-cam (which will appear in a small side window and probably have some sort of avi-recording capability if i have enough time, but that stuff isn't on the top of my list)
modifying these things will be a snap, it'll be just like using a really simple CAD program, and placing objects such as motors, hydrolics, telescoping poles, and other misc things that will save to a file when you are done, allowing (when i finish the inet play anyway) other players to 'download' your design and play against it.
Due to the nature of this program, I didn't make it to look pretty, noting the lack of any kind of texture what so ever. It is designed to provide accurate results for testing out a design concept without actually having to physically build it first.
